Subject: [PATCH -next] soc: fix I2C build errors

From: Randy Dunlap <randy.dunlap@...cle.com>

Fix soc build errors when I2C is built as a loadable module:

(.text+0x5d26b): undefined reference to `i2c_master_send'
soc-cache.c:(.text+0x5d32d): undefined reference to `i2c_transfer'

Signed-off-by: Randy Dunlap <randy.dunlap@...cle.com>
Cc: Timur Tabi <timur@...escale.com>
---
 sound/soc/soc-cache.c |    4 ++--
 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

--- linux-next-20090810.orig/sound/soc/soc-cache.c
+++ linux-next-20090810/sound/soc/soc-cache.c
@@ -108,7 +108,7 @@ static unsigned int snd_soc_8_16_read(st
 		return cache[reg];
 }
 
-#if defined(CONFIG_I2C) || defined(CONFIG_I2C_MODULE)
+#if defined(CONFIG_I2C) || (defined(CONFIG_I2C_MODULE) && defined(MODULE))
 static unsigned int snd_soc_8_16_read_i2c(struct snd_soc_codec *codec,
 					  unsigned int r)
 {
@@ -200,7 +200,7 @@ int snd_soc_codec_set_cache_io(struct sn
 		break;
 
 	case SND_SOC_I2C:
-#if defined(CONFIG_I2C) || defined(CONFIG_I2C_MODULE)
+#if defined(CONFIG_I2C) || (defined(CONFIG_I2C_MODULE) && defined(MODULE))
 		codec->hw_write = (hw_write_t)i2c_master_send;
 #endif
 		if (io_types[i].i2c_read)
